SOUTH FLORIDA MUSICIANS UNION, founded in 1950, is a micro nonprofit that reported $57K in total revenue in fiscal year 2024. Expenses of $63K exceeded revenue, resulting in a 12% operating deficit.

Mission

PROVIDE WAGE SCALES FOR MUSICIANS
